Etymology

Borrowed from Latin stropha, itself a borrowing from Ancient Greek στροφή (strophḗ, a turn, bend, twist).

Pronunciation

  • (file)

Noun

Strophe f (genitive Strophe, plural Strophen)

  1. (poetry) stanza (a unit of a poem)
  2. (music) verse (a section of a song)
